About the Healthcare Anchor Network

The Healthcare Anchor Network (HAN) is a national collaboration of more than 75 leading healthcare systems building more inclusive and sustainable local economies. HAN defines three core strategies for health systems as anchor institutions to maximize their community impact: place-based investing, impact purchasing, and impact workforce. Taken together, these strategies form the core of the anchor mission framework that activate what we believe are their most powerful assets for promoting inclusive local economies and thriving communities. 

HAN mobilizes health systems to adopt the anchor mission by providing them a strategic framework and collaborative space to implement and scale these strategies. As a national convener, HAN builds an anchor mission movement by setting institutional standards through leadership commitments, documenting and disseminating best practices, consulting on strategy, capturing sector data, and curating forums for peer learning and collaboration.
